What this calculator does - quick overview

The calculator computes five main numerology values from a baby’s name and birth date:

  1. Destiny number (Expression) - the total influence of all the letters in the full name.
  2. Soul Urge number (Heart’s Desire) - the number from vowels only; shows inner wants and motivation.
  3. Personality number - the number from consonants only; shows outward style and first impressions.
  4. Life Path number - calculated from the birth date; shows life themes and main lessons.
  5. Birth Day number - the reduced day-of-month; highlights talent and purpose tied to the birth day.

Pythagorean letter mapping (used by this calculator)

Each letter maps to a digit 1–9 as follows (the mapping in your code):

  • 1: a, j, s
  • 2: b, k, t
  • 3: c, l, u
  • 4: d, m, v
  • 5: e, n, w
  • 6: f, o, x
  • 7: g, p, y
  • 8: h, q, z
  • 9: i, r

The calculator removes anything that is not a–z before calculating (spaces, punctuation are ignored).

Reduction rules & master numbers

  • Add the digits together. If the result is greater than 9, reduce by adding digits again: for example 27 → 2 + 7 = 9.
  • Exception: Master numbers 11, 22, 33 are kept as-is (they are not reduced to a single digit). The code preserves 11, 22 and 33 during reduction.
  • Always reduce using digit-by-digit addition until you reach a single digit or one of the master numbers.

Step-by-step example (worked calculation)

Example name: Olivia Grace Lee
Birth date example: June 12, 2019

1) Build the full name string

Olivia Grace Leeoliviagracelee (lowercased, spaces removed for letter math).

2) Destiny number (all letters)

Map letters to digits and add:

o (6) + l (3) = 9

  • i (9) = 18
  • v (4) = 22
  • i (9) = 31
  • a (1) = 32
  • g (7) = 39
  • r (9) = 48
  • a (1) = 49
  • c (3) = 52
  • e (5) = 57
  • l (3) = 60
  • e (5) = 65
  • e (5) = 70

Total = 70 → reduce 7 + 0 = 7Destiny = 7

3) Soul Urge number (vowels only)

Vowels from oliviagracelee are: o, i, i, a, a, e, e, e
Values: 6 + 9 + 9 + 1 + 1 + 5 + 5 + 5 = 41 → reduce 4 + 1 = 5Soul Urge = 5

4) Personality number (consonants only)

You can subtract vowel total from full total: 70 (full) − 41 (vowels) = 29 → reduce 2 + 9 = 11
Because 11 is a master number, it is kept as Personality = 11

5) Life Path number (from birth date)

Birth date: 12 June 2019

  • Day 12 → reduce 1 + 2 = 3
  • Month 6 → 6
  • Year 2019 → 2 + 0 + 1 + 9 = 12 → reduce 1 + 2 = 3
    Add reduced parts: 3 + 6 + 3 = 12 → reduce 1 + 2 = 3Life Path = 3

6) Birth Day number

Day 12 → 1 + 2 = 3Birth Day = 3

What each number means (simple, ready-to-scan list)

  • 1 - Leadership, independence, originality. Natural pioneers, self-starters.
  • 2 - Cooperation, sensitivity, balance. Diplomatic, supportive, team-focused.
  • 3 - Creativity, expression, social interaction. Outgoing, artistic, communicative.
  • 4 - Stability, practicality, discipline. Practical, organized, reliable.
  • 5 - Freedom, adventure, adaptability. Change-loving, curious, versatile.
  • 6 - Responsibility, nurturing, harmony. Caretakers, community, family-oriented.
  • 7 - Analysis, intuition, spirituality. Thinkers, seekers, introspective.
  • 8 - Ambition, organization, material success. Business-minded, leadership in material realm.
  • 9 - Humanitarianism, compassion, completion. Generous, idealistic, global outlook.
  • 11 - Inspiration, illumination, spiritual insight. Intuitive leaders, visionary (master number).
  • 22 - Master builder, practical idealism, large projects. Big plans, materializing visions (master).
  • 33 - Master teacher, compassion, service to humanity. Teaching, healing on a wide scale (master).
